
Problem
Once a Home Expo, Grossinger Auto Group decided to convert a large warehouse building into an autoplex car showroom. Zera Construction was contracted to restore the three-story parking garage in accordance with the LEED for New Construction Rating System as created by the U.S. Green Building Council. LEED restoration included using only green building materials, monitoring how far building materials were trucked, and utilizing a white membrane on the parking garage's roof to reflect sunlight.
Solution
- Added BASF Sonneborn traffic-bearing membrane to 1st, 2nd and 3rd levels
- Re-bonded 10,000 SQFT of structural slab to topping slab with chemical epoxy grout
- Dug out planter boxes, removed and replaced every caulk joint and installed an American Hydrotech buried waterproofing system in the roof's planters
- Operated on flexible scheduling to accommodate tenant build-out work
- First LEED green building project performed by Zera Construction
